Opis:At the national and international level, a neoliberal governance system predominates that conflicts with the concept of social justice. Particularly, in the educational field and from public policies focused on evaluation, standardized evaluations with high consequences prevail over evaluations focused on learning. Therefore, this research seeks to analyze the epistemologies that surround educational public policies in Chile, in order to understand how evaluation is the territory where the inconsistencies between the discourse of social justice as a horizon for 21st century education are stressed. and neoliberal governance. Through a systematic review, in June 2023, the influence of public policies on evaluation from governance was examined, through articles published between 2018 and 2023, in English and Spanish, taking Jstor and Scopus as databases for the subsequent content analysis. The study was based on the qualitative paradigm and the hermeneutic approach. The results showed four dimensions that were analyzed from the structuring concept, showing that the evaluation, although framed from the discourse of social justice, continues to pay tribute to the hegemony of neoliberalism, as a tool that exercises control and power on the subjects from performance. Finally, the implications of this study relate to the fact that, although neoliberal governance opens spaces for the principles of social justice, it only constitutes a mirage, since it continues to perpetuate the status quo from which it emerges.
